                                Call for Participation
           ICPS06 : IEEE International Conference on Pervasive Services 2006
                              26-29 June 2006, Lyon, France
                      http://www.ens-lyon.fr/LIP/RESO/icps2006/
                           -----------------------


We warmly invite you to participate in the IEEE International Conference on Pervasive Services 2006.
Pervasive services and computing are emerging as the next computing paradigm in which infrastructure and services are seamlessly available anywhere, anytime, and in any format. This exciting new paradigm is the result of recent research and technological advances in wireless & sensor networks, distributed systems, mobile & agent computing and autonomic computing & services. The 2006 IEEE International Conference on Pervasive Services (ICPS'06), to be held in Lyon, France provides a forum for researchers, engineers, application & service developers and users to present their latest advances in the field of pervasive computing and services.


The call for papers attracted 110 papers to general sessions. From the paper submissions, the program committee selected 23 contributed regular long papers and 26 contributed short papers. The papers are organized in sessions on Context, Middlewares, Environments, Mobility, Security, CHI and Positioning and Tracking.
In addition to the paper presentations, this year's program also includes a panel discussion organized by Dr. Mazin Yousif on ""Grid and Utility Computing - Do they really mean pervasive Services?".
The technical program contains two keynotes : "Enabling the Computer for the 21st Century to Cope with Real-World Conditions: Towards Fault-Tolerant Ubiquitous Computing" by Dr. K. Hummel, Vienna University and "" by Prof. M. Parashar, Monash University.


Five workshops are organized right after the conference, and we warmly invite you to consider participating also in these related events : SecPerU06 (Security, Privacy and Trust in Pervasive and Ubiquitous Computing), HPS 06 (Health Pervasive Systems), Software engineering for pervasive services (SEPS'06), Services Integration in Pervasive Environments (SIPE'06) and Multimodal and Pervasive Services (MAPS'06).
